Fiction writer Timothy Westmoreland has type 1 diabetes, a chronic illness that need not be, for most people today, catastrophic. But for Westmoreland the illness has been about as bad as can be — and has led him to specialize in fiction about characters who deal (and don’t deal) with their chronic ailments. Jerome Weeks talked with the writer.
